How long does it take to boil a bone-in chicken?
Cook bone-in, skin-on chicken breasts for approximately 30 minutes (this would require boiling frozen chicken for around 45 minutes), or until the internal temperature reaches 165 degrees Fahrenheit.
How long does chicken take to boil?
Put the lid on the saucepan, and bring the water to a boil. Turn down the heat to maintain a low simmer. Cooking time for a whole chicken should be around 90 minutes. Cook boneless chicken breasts for 15 minutes, until the meat is no longer pink in the center.
How long does it take to boil chicken thighs with the bone in?
Bone-in. Thighs with the bone still in them are the most cost-effective cut, as well as the one that retains its moisture and taste the best. Cooking chicken thighs with the bone in takes around 25 to 30 minutes when done at a low boil.
When boiling a whole chicken, how long does it take?
When boiling a whole chicken, the amount of time needed will vary depending on the bird’s size as well as whether or not it was previously frozen. It takes around an hour and a half to cook a fresh entire chicken that weighs between 3 and 4 pounds. If the chicken weighs more than 4 pounds, add 15 minutes to the overall cooking time for every pound it weighs. When cooking a chicken from freezer, add 15 minutes to the overall time required.
When is boiled chicken done, and how can you tell?
Place the pot on the burner and turn the heat down to medium after the water has reached a rolling boil. Make sure the chicken has an internal temperature of 165 degrees Fahrenheit by using a thermometer to check.
Can chicken be overboiled?
The temperature on the inside should be 165 degrees. If they require additional time, check in with them every five minutes. They will turn into a rubbery substance if you allow them to simmer for too long.
How long do chicken legs take to boil?
How long do chicken legs need to boil before they are done? Boiling chicken legs takes only 20 minutes if they are fresh but takes 30 minutes if they are frozen. Cooking the chicken to an internal temperature of 165 degrees Fahrenheit is the most reliable technique to verify that it has been thoroughly prepared.
How long do chicken leg quarters take to boil?
Chicken quarters: between 25-30 minutes, depending on size. Using a meat thermometer, ensure that the chicken legs are cooked all the way through; the internal temperature should be 165 degrees Fahrenheit (or 74 degrees Celsius).

How long should frozen chicken be boiled?
How long to boil frozen chicken breast?
- Frozen boneless skinless breasts of about 170 g – 220 g/ 6 oz -7.7 oz will need about 20 minutes.
- Fresh boneless, skinless pieces of the same size will need 12 to 15 minutes.
- Fresh bone-in, skin-on parts will need about 30 minutes or longer depending on size.
What happens if you boil some frozen chicken?
Chicken should NEVER be thawed in boiling water. It’s not a good idea. Warm water has the potential to promote the growth of germs, and it will also begin to “cook” the exterior of the meat before it has completely defrosted in the center.

How long should chicken be cooked?
The right temperature and time
Type of chicken | Weight | Roasting: 350°F (177˚C) |
---|---|---|
breast halves, bone-in | 6 to 8 oz. | 30 to 40 minutes |
breast halves, boneless | 4 oz. | 20 to 30 minutes |
legs or thighs | 4 to 8 oz. | 40 to 50 minutes |
drumsticks | 4 oz. | 35 to 45 minutes |
